ABSTRACT

Objective To investigate the effects of dexmedetomidine on oxidative stress response after operation in patients with acute craniocerebral trauma. Methods Sixty patients who underwent intracranial hematoma and decompressive craniectomy within 24 h after acute craniocerebral trauma,were randomly divided into midazolam group and dexmedetomidine group(n=30). All patients were maintained seda-tion for 12 h after operation. Mean arterial blood pressure (MAP),heart rate (HR),blood glucose,S-100B protein (S-100B),malond-ia1ehyde(MDA) and superoxide dismutase (SOD) were recorded at the end of operation(T0),3 h(T1),6 h(T2),12 h(T3) after opera-tion. Results Postoperative MAP, HR and blood glucose were stability in two groups. MAP, HR and blood glucose of dexmedetomidine group were lower than those of midazolam group(P<0. 05). The serum concentrations of S-100B and MDA gradually reduced,and the serum levels of SOD gradually increased at T1 ~T3 in two groups. Compared with midazolam group, these changes were significantly higher in dexmedetomidine group(P<0. 05). Conclusion Dexmedetomidine can protect the brain by maintaining haemodynamic stability and attenu-ating oxidative stress response after operation in patients with acute craniocerebral trauma.

ABSTRACT

The effects of hypertonic saline solution (HS) on prostacyclin (PGI2) and endothelin (ET) were evaluated.30 patients under epidural anesthesia during elective operations were infused with 7.5% HS (n=20) or 5% dextrose (n=10) 4ml/kg before anesthesia.PGI2, ET and hemodynamic indices were measured before and 10, 60 min after infusion.In HS group, the PGI2 increased about 51.4%, ET decreased 49.6% and the aortic compliance increased 37.5%. However.after dextrose infusion, PGI2 increased about 23.7% at 60 min, ET increased but dispersedly, with increased TPR and decreased CO, SV.Systolic pressure were declined over 20% in four out of ten patients.It demonstrated that HS could stimulate the secretion of PGI2 and depress ET. These hormonal changes revealed an important role in the course of decreasing TPR, with improving hemodynamios.
